Este documento describe los conceptos fundamentales del modelo relacional y del modelo entidad-relación para organizar y representar datos. Explica que el modelo relacional organiza los datos en tablas donde cada fila es una tupla con atributos y cada columna representa un dominio de valores. También describe las propiedades de las relaciones como llaves primarias, llaves foráneas y la normalización de valores. Finalmente, presenta el modelo entidad-relación y la cardinalidad entre entidades y relaciones.
2. MODELO RELACIONAL
• El modelo de datos relacional organiza y
representa los datos en forma de tablas o
relaciones:
3. CONCEPTOS
• Atributo: Elemento susceptible de tomar
valores (cada una de las columnas de la
tabla).
• Dominio (Di): Conjunto de valores que
puede tomar un atributo (se considera
finito).
• Tupla: Cada uno de los elementos que
contiene una instancia de la relacion
(filas).
6. PROPIEDADES DE LAS RELACIONES
• Cada relación tiene un nombre y éste es distinto
del nombre de todas las demás.
• Los valores de los atributos son atómicos: en cada
tupla, cada atributo toma un solo valor. Se dice
que las relaciones están normalizadas.
• No hay dos atributos que se llamen igual.
• El orden de los atributos no importa: los atributos
no están ordenados.
• Cada tupla es distinta de las demás: no hay tuplas
duplicadas.
• El orden de las tuplas no importa: las tuplas no
están ordenadas.